
重新編排 CCK 表單 ( CCK Input Form ) - Part II ( 完.)
正常的 CCK 欄位只有由上而下的排列方式,並且只能透過 「管理」 › 「內容管理」 › 「內容類型」 › 內容類型名稱 >「管理欄位」裡來編排,如果要來個乾坤大挪移的話,就做不到了,現在,經由在 template.php 檔裡,加入 " phptemplate_xxxxx_node_form()" 的函數,就可以利用 xxxxx_form.tpl.php 來任意安排 CCK 的欄位了,今天就是要來說怎麼排這個 tpl.php 檔哩 !!

重新編排 CCK 表單 ( CCK Input Form ) - Part I
今天要講的,就是如何來編排 CCK 表單的顯示方式,這個的做法可是衆說紛紜,阿舍也是研究了幾篇之後才有心得的,本來,阿舍是想說,反正,每一個 CCK 欄位都會有一個唯一個 ID 可以用,只要配合 CSS 的運用,應該就可以排出不錯的效果,但是,實際一試才知,單靠操作 CSS 是不夠的......=___=!!。

如何設定欄位的分組( Field Group)
各位大德有沒想過如何在自定的內容類型裡產生和 Story 下面的「輸入格式」、「作者資訊」或是「發佈選項」一樣,同分組的欄位會放在同一個框框裡,然後可設定是否可以收合的效果,呵....呵,這個就是阿舍之前在介紹 CCK 時,沒有介紹到的欄位分組功能。

為什麼新增的 CCK 欄位名稱是 field_ 或 field_0,field_1.......
應該有不少大德跟阿舍一樣,不太注意欄位下方的說明吧 ? 所以看到欄位就給它填下去,像在新增 CCK 欄位時,一開始就有一個欄位叫做 "名稱:",阿舍第一次操作的時候,就給它打 "參考文件"..... -__-""。

手動大量修改 CCK 欄位的值
各位常來的大德們應該有發現,阿舍在每一篇文章的上方都多加一個 Goolgle 的廣告和二個推文的貼紙 ( 沒辦法,點閱率幾乎是...零...所以...只好...調一下位置了 ),呵....呵,住巷內的都知道,這個是透過加入 CCK 欄位的方式就可做到了,不過,問題來了,舊文件的 CCK 欄位怎麼去更新呢 ?



最新回應
2 日 3 小時 前
2 日 3 小時 前
2 日 3 小時 前
3 日 22 小時 前
4 日 12 小時 前
4 日 14 小時 前
5 日 14 小時 前
1 週 13 小時 前
1 週 19 小時 前
1 週 19 小時 前